But yes, with this couple finally coming out of the bush and proclaiming their relationship, one can never forget the dreadful World Cup semi finals match this year that literally turned into an ugly social media farce. The NH10 actress was slammed all over social media blaming her for Virat’s poor performance leading to the exit of the country from the World Cup. Obviously, blaming Anushka was a very unfair move done by the people of the country but Anushka still seems a bit troubled by these reactions. In fact, in an interview with Anupama Chopra, the actress also revealed that she wonders if she has done something wrong when Virat gives a poor performance on field!

She was quoted saying, "I am in a relationship with Virat and he wants me to come and watch him play and I want to watch him. Why the hell am I going to listen to anyone else? We are the same people actually, except that I don't have that kind of aggression. He is emotionally driven, I am chilled out, and we both don't want to become pawns. But sometimes, when I am in a stadium and Virat doesn't do well, I wonder if I have done something wrong. I know that the cameras are on me... I'm great in front of the camera, so that's ok, but I know that all those people are thinking, that it's because of me."
